i just got the the morrowind goty and am ready to play tribunal and
bloodmoon. the only problem is that my old morrowind character doesn't exist
anymore because the original morrowind( w/o expansions) was on my old
computer. I went online to find "cheats" to recreate my old character sort
of ( i will be a little off, but hey nothing really outragious, trust me)
the stats codes work fine but i just can't seem to get the level code to
work. i am typing "player-> setlevel 14" and it turns purple and that means
that it worked. well when i get to the stat screen my level is still the
same. I have tried resting but to no avail. will somebody help me on this or
will i have to completly rebuild my old character from level 1 to level 14,
please somebody give some feedback as i really don't want to do this.

After you enter the command to set your level to 14, close the console
and stats screen, and then save your game. Reload the save game you
just made and the stat should be updated.
